Justin’s Story

Published on January 30, 2019 in Share Your Story

My first born, my handsome son. He was always quick to smile, quick to love, quick to hug, quick to respond to the needs of others. He knew from he time he was a toddler, he wanted to grow up and be a public servant. He started in Boy Scouts, then Police Explorers, Civil Air Patrol, Volunteer Fire Dept, then joined the Army to fulfill his dream of being a Police Officer. His dream was crushed during the Phase 5 FTX. Grade IV Glioblastoma hit him out of nowhere! He fought a two year battle only to be taken from us just one month shy of his 22nd birthday! Forever 21, painfully missed.
